Oct 17, 2023 · Larger households generate more wastewater, leading to quicker tank fill-up. A family of four may need to pump their septic tank every three to five years, while smaller households may extend the intervals. Understanding this factor helps maintain a healthy and efficient septic system without breaking your home maintenance budget. One of the best things you can do for your septic system and water bills (save money) is to reduce the amount of water you use in your household. Here are 7 tips to do this. Flush the toilet less – the saying if it’s brown flush it down, if it’s yellow let it mellow is a good one. Most septic tanks should be pumped every three to five years, but some tanks may need to be pumped more or less often depending on the size of the tank and the number of people using the system. Drain field issues and clogged pipes can fill up your tank again after a pump. Using too much water could also increase …the sludge in septic tanks so the tanks never need to be pumped. Not everyone agrees on the effectiveness of additives. In fact, septic tanks already contain the microbes they need for effective treatment. Periodic pumping is a much better way to ensure that septic systems work properly and provide many years of service. But, it turns out I was … Most septic tanks, whether concrete, fiberglass, or plastic, should last up to 40 years or more, if they’ve been regularly inspected and maintained. Older tanks that were made of steel may only last for 20 years. If your system begins to need frequent pumping, or if your household has expanded and your waste output has increased, it may be ...
